## Tuning

The Ashgrove font vendoring job pulls third-party typefaces into our artifact store nightly. If the job pages you, it is almost always a slow upstream mirror or an oversized variable font tripping the size cap. Do not raise the cap blindly; oversized fonts bloat every downstream bundle. Retry and timeout behavior is fully driven by module constants, and the values currently shipped are shown below.

tuning constants:
RATE_LIMITS = {
    "wenwyn": 5,
    "druael": 1,
}

Exec team — sales leads are requesting a supplemental budget of roughly 8% over plan for the Thornvale expansion push. The bulk covers two additional field reps and demo stock for the Redwick territory. We've trimmed travel and events to partially offset. Without the increase, we expect to miss the H2 pipeline target by a meaningful margin. Approval needed by month-end. Context for the decision is noted below.

board note of tagug-hahag: Praionax Logistics is in early talks to buy Julaxek Group for about $36.3 million. The Julmir launch date is March 1, and nothing goes to the press before then.

Subject: Ownership change — idempotency keys

Team, quick heads-up for new joiners. Ownership of the idempotency-key layer for payment retries in the Ledgerline service is changing hands this week. This covers key generation, the dedupe store, and the retry-window config. Nothing changes in how you file issues — same queue, same triage process. Docs are being updated to reflect the transfer. Effective Monday, all questions and approvals go to the person named below.

account owner for bahif-yageg: Eliath Ulair Quenvan Kasok

For the weekly eng sync: Hueline's audit binaries are produced only by the Torvale pipeline, never from developer machines. Each run embeds the WCAG ruleset revision and the palette corpus hash so audit results can be reproduced exactly. If a contrast finding is disputed, pull the matching artifact by its manifest entry rather than rebuilding locally, since font-rendering differences skew measurements. Provenance records are retained for eighteen months. The token for this week's audit build is recorded below.

session token of kahif-yahig = htk6_2bc03d